+ /** Indicates that a millisecond of idle time has elapsed on the given HID interface, and the interface's idle count should be
+ * decremented. This should be called once per millisecond so that hardware key-repeats function correctly.
+ *
+ * \param[in,out] HIDInterfaceInfo Pointer to a structure containing a HID Class configuration and state.
+ */
+ void HID_Device_MillisecondElapsed(USB_ClassInfo_HID_Device_t* HIDInterfaceInfo);
